Position Overview:
The Project Coordinator will directly support Project Managers and site teams in coordinating sewer and water infrastructure projects from tender through completion. You'll help ensure projects run smoothly by assisting with scheduling, cost estimation, documentation, and project communications.
Key Responsibilities:
- Support the preparation of detailed quantity takeoffs specifically for water and sewer projects.
- Assist in reviewing specifications and drawings to accurately determine project scope and requirements.
- Prepare and distribute requests for quotations (RFQs) from subcontractors and suppliers specialized in sewer and water construction.
- Coordinate the procurement and timely delivery of materials and equipment required for sewer and water projects.
- Maintain accurate documentation, including purchase orders, submittals, invoices, productivity reports, and change orders.
- Collaborate with site teams and supervisors to track project progress and address potential issues proactively.
- Ensure compliance with tendering requirements, including bonding, insurance, WSIB, and regulatory standards related to sewer and water infrastructure.
- Assist Project Managers in maintaining schedules and budgets, identifying areas to improve efficiency and reduce costs.
Skills & Qualifications:
- Post-secondary diploma or degree in Civil Engineering Technology, Construction Management, or related field.
- Minimum of 2-3 years of relevant experience in construction coordination, specifically within water, wastewater, or sewer infrastructure projects.
- Str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and excellent problem-solving abilities.
- Proficiency with Microsoft Office suite (Excel, Word, Outlook); knowledge of estimating and scheduling software considered an asset.
- Understanding of local municipal specifications, construction methods, and industry standards related to sewer and water infrastructure.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to effectively collaborate with project stakeholders, subcontractors, and internal teams.
- Previous experience or formal training in project management (CAPM or equivalent) is an asset.
